The EM-Tec MCS-0.1 calibration standard has been developed to accurately calibrate SEM, FESEM, FIB, Auger, SIMS and reflected light microscope systems. Suitable for magnifications from 10x to 200,000x. Bright chromium deposited features on ultra-flat conductive silicon for calibration down to 2.5µm and gold over chromium for 1µm to 100nm calibration features. The metal lines on silicon exhibit excellent signal with high contrast. The feature sizes for the MCS-0.1 are: 2.5mm, 1.0mm, 0.5mm, 250µm, 100µm, 10µm, 5µm, 2.5µm, 1µm, 500nm, 250nm and 100nm. The 31-T32000 EM-Tec MCS-0.1TR is NIST traceable on the wafer level against a NIST calibrated standard. Offered unmounted or mounted on the most popular SEM stubs. Good alternative for the discontinued SIRA calibration standard. Example of wafer level certificate of traceability for the EM-Tec MCS-0.1TR magnification calibration standard, 2.5mm to 100nm.

31-T31000 EM-Tec MCS-1CF certified calibration standard-small
The EM-Tec MCS-1 calibration standard has been developed to accurately calibrate table top SEM, reflected light microscopes, compact SEMs and the low to medium magnification range of standard SEMs. Suitable for magnifications from 10x to 20,000x. Bright chromium deposited features on ultra-flat conductive silicon. The feature sizes for the MCS-1 are: 2.5mm, 1.0mm, 0.5mm, 250µm, 100µm, 10µm, 5µm, 2.5µm and 1µm. The 31-C31000 EM-Tec MCS-1CF is individually certified utilizing a NIST measured calibration standard. Offered unmounted or mounted on the most popular SEM stubs. Example of individual certificate of calibration for the EM-Tec MCS-1CF certified magnification calibration standard, 2.5mm to 1µm.
